"""Tests for harness/diff.py — field-level structured diff. The diff checks, for each (field, expected_value) in a canonical record, whether the candidate formatted string contains that value as a case-sensitive substring. This is intentionally simpler than parsing — the linter catches structural issues; the diff catches "did the right facts survive?" """ from harness.diff import field_diff def test_all_fields_present_in_candidate_match(): canonical = { "author": "Smith, Jane", "title": "The History of Nothing", "publisher": "University of Chicago Press", "year": 2023, } candidate = "Smith, Jane. *The History of Nothing*. University of Chicago Press, 2023." result = field_diff(candidate, canonical) assert result.matched == ["author", "title", "publisher", "year"] assert result.missing == [] assert result.rate == 1.0 def test_missing_publisher_is_reported(): canonical = { "author": "Smith, Jane", "title": "The History of Nothing", "publisher": "University of Chicago Press", "year": 2023, } # Publisher dropped. candidate = "Smith, Jane. *The History of Nothing*. 2023." result = field_diff(candidate, canonical) assert "publisher" in result.missing assert "author" in result.matched assert result.rate == 0.75 def test_title_case_mismatch_counts_as_missing(): # CMOS 18 requires headline-style caps. If the formatter emits sentence # case, the title should not match its canonical headline-case form. canonical = {"title": "The History of Nothing"} candidate = "Smith, Jane. *The history of nothing*. 2023." result = field_diff(candidate, canonical) assert result.missing == ["title"] assert result.rate == 0.0 def test_empty_canonical_is_rate_one(): # Degenerate case — no fields to check means nothing is wrong. assert field_diff("whatever", {}).rate == 1.0
